Hublot Watches with Diamonds: Price Ranges
The price of a Hublot watch with diamonds varies dramatically depending on several factors:
* Model: The base model of the watch significantly impacts the price. A diamond-encrusted Big Bang will naturally cost more than a diamond-set Classic Fusion. The complexity of the movement also plays a role. Tourbillons, chronographs, and other intricate mechanisms add considerable value.
* Diamond Carat Weight: The total carat weight of the diamonds directly influences the price. Larger, higher-quality diamonds command significantly higher prices. The number of diamonds, their size, and their clarity all contribute to the overall cost.
* Diamond Quality: The "4Cs" – cut, clarity, color, and carat – are crucial in determining diamond value. Exceptionally high-quality diamonds, exhibiting excellent cut, exceptional clarity, and desirable color (typically D-F for colorless), will dramatically increase the watch's price.
* Metal: The type of precious metal used in the case (typically 18k gold, either yellow, white, or rose) also affects the price. Platinum models are generally the most expensive.
* Setting: The quality and intricacy of the diamond setting are important factors. Precise, secure settings, often requiring highly skilled artisans, add to the overall cost. Pave settings, where small diamonds are closely set together, are more labor-intensive than simpler settings.
Generally, you can expect to pay anywhere from several tens of thousands of dollars to well over a million dollars for a diamond-encrusted Hublot watch. Entry-level models with smaller, less-high-quality diamonds might fall within the lower end of this range, while high-end pieces with large, flawless diamonds and intricate settings can reach astronomical prices.
Hublot Watches for Women with Diamonds
Hublot offers a range of diamond-set watches specifically designed for women, often featuring smaller case sizes and more delicate designs than their masculine counterparts. These watches often incorporate feminine aesthetics through the use of softer color palettes, intricate diamond settings, and more slender profiles. Many Hublot women's watches feature diamond bezels, dials, or lugs, creating a luxurious and sophisticated look. Popular models often include variations within the Classic Fusion and Spirit of Big Bang lines. Prices for these women's watches typically range from several tens of thousands to hundreds of thousands of dollars, depending on the factors mentioned above.
